Environmental Specialist
Schedule: Full-Time | Hours determined by department needs
Pay: $25–$29/hour

We're seeking a detail-oriented Environmental Specialist to join a leading manufacturing facility in Crossville, TN. This position plays a key role in ensuring environmental compliance while supporting sustainability initiatives across the plant. The ideal candidate has experience with environmental regulations in an industrial manufacturing setting, is highly organized, and is passionate about protecting the environment through proactive compliance and continuous improvement.

Responsibilities:
-Ensure compliance with all federal, state, and local environmental regulations.
-Manage environmental permits, including air emissions, wastewater, stormwater, and hazardous waste.
-Prepare and submit required environmental reports accurately and on time.
-Coordinate environmental inspections, audits, and regulatory agency interactions.
-Oversee hazardous and non-hazardous waste management programs.
-Maintain Spill Prevention, Control, and Countermeasure (SPCC) plans and emergency response procedures.
-Monitor environmental systems and maintain accurate compliance records.
-Lead sustainability initiatives focused on reducing waste, energy usage, and water consumption.
-Track environmental performance metrics and communicate results to leadership.
-Provide environmental guidance and training to employees as needed.
-Collaborate with cross-functional teams to promote a safe and environmentally responsible workplace.

Requirements:
-Bachelor's degree in Environmental Science, Environmental Engineering, or a related field.
-3–5 years of environmental compliance experience in a manufacturing or industrial environment.

-Strong knowledge of EPA regulations and state/local environmental requirements.
-Experience managing air, water, stormwater, and hazardous waste permitting.
-Excellent commun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
-Ability to work collaboratively with production teams and regulatory agencies.
-Must be able to pass a background check and drug screening.
